AMARDET IN-HOLE DELAY DETONATORS
Non-electric In-Hole Detonators
Features:
Shock tube is double layered.
No.8 strength In-hole delay detonator
DF connector is provided at the sealed end
Shock tube – designed for tough field conditions
Resistant to abrasion
Resistant to hot and cold explosive mixtures.
Delay period in milli second is printed on the DF connector.
Length of shock tube can be tailor made as required.
Advantage:
Accurate delay timing
Achieves true bottom initiation.
Does not cause pressure desensitization of explosives.
Reduces fly rock and vibration.
Eliminates toe problems.
Relatively insensitive to impact and friction compared to detonating fuse.
Increases blasting efficiency.
Uses :
Mainly used in Quarries/opencast mines and civil/construction projects for controlled blasting and vibration control.
Initiation:
Amardet In-hole delay detonators can be initiated with
   
- Electrical detonator ( No. 6/ No.8 strength)
- Detonating fuse (Trunk line)
- Amardet Surface Delay Detonator
- Amar Double det
Storage :
Store under moderate temperatures and dry condition in a well ventilated, approved detonator magazine.
Transport :
CCE Classification : Class 6, Division 3
UN Classification : Un No. 0029 Class 1.1B
